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is a frosty month in Ruslanovca, Moldova, with an average temperature ranging between min 0.5°C (32.9°F) and max 7.9°C (46.2°F).

Temperature

An escalation in the average high-temperature is seen with the onset of March, moving from a cold 1.3°C (34.3°F) in February to a chilly 7.9°C (46.2°F). Ruslanovca experiences a nighttime temperature average of 0.5°C (32.9°F) during March.

Humidity

In Ruslanovca, Moldova, the average relative humidity in March is 75%.

Rainfall

In Ruslanovca, in March, it is raining for 12.2 days, with typically 25mm (0.98") of accumulated precipitation. Throughout the year, in Ruslanovca, Moldova, there are 129.5 rainfall days, and 356mm (14.02") of precipitation is accumulated.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through April, October through December. In Ruslanovca, in March, snow falls for 6 days, with typically accumulated 33mm (1.3") of snow. In Ruslanovca, during the entire year, snow falls for 44.8 days and aggregates up to 365mm (14.37") of snow.

Daylight

In Ruslanovca, the average length of the day in March is 11h and 55min.
On the first day of the month, sunrise is at 06:46 and sunset at 17:50 EET. On the last day of March, sunrise is at 06:45 and sunset at 19:35 EEST.
Note: On Sunday, 31. March 2024, at 02:00,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from EET to EEST.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, 27. October 2024, at 03:00; consequently, the time zone reverts from EEST to EET.

Sunshine

In Ruslanovca, the average sunshine in March is 6.3h.
